Delhi govt launches 2nd phase of 'Red Light On, Gaadi Off' campaign

New Delhi, Nov 16 (ANI): Second phase of 'Red Light On, Gaadi Off' campaign kicked off on November 16 in Delhi. The drive is aimed to combat pollution in national capital. "We successfully asked people to switch off cars at red lights. 15 days of Ist phase have gone well. Now we're launching IInd phase," said Deputy CM Manish Sisodia. Delhi Environment Minister Gopal Rai was also present at the launch.

Hyderabad man becomes 'messiah' for hungry, poor people

Hyderabad, Nov 16 (ANI): Hunger has no religion and this Hyderabad man proved it by feeding poor people every day. Mohd Asif Hussain Sohail is feeding poor people for past 10 years and is continued to do so. His NGO, Sakina Foundation organised kitchens for free food setup in different areas of the city where lunch is provided. "This initiative was started in 2010 in memory of my daughter and my father. I was providing food for a longer time but on regular basis I have started for last 10 years. Earlier, my wife and my mother used to cook food to serve but now we have expanded it and are serving food to 1000 people. We have organised kitchens for free food setup in different areas of the city where lunch is provided," Mohd Asif Hussain Sohail told ANI. Indeed, Asif is a 'messiah' for person in need.

Watch: Thick layer of toxic foam floats on surface of river Yamuna in Delhi

New Delhi, Nov 16 (ANI): Thick layer of toxic foam was seen floating on the surface of river Yamuna in Delhi. Pollution has taken over skies as well as river in the national capital. Attributed to the high phosphate content of the water, the thick foam is also caused due to the dumping of waste. Delhiites are facing problem due to increase in pollution level.

Facebook Messenger's 'Vanish Mode' makes messages disappear

New Delhi, Nov 15 (ANI): Social media giant Facebook is adding 'vanish mode' to Messenger. It makes messages disappear after they are seen and the chat is closed. As per Mashable, the idea, according to Facebook, is to "be in the moment, and share with close friends and family without worrying about your chats sticking around." In a press release, Facebook said the feature is best suited for memes, GIFs, stickers, or reactions that are cool when you send them, but you may not want them to stick in your chat history. To turn the feature on, a user needs to swipe up on the phone in an existing chat thread, and then he or she will be in vanish mode. If the user swipes up again, they will return to regular chat. To familiarise users with the feature, Facebook added an explainer screen that appears when he or she first swipe up.
